[V2] xfs_repair: allow '/' in attribute names

For some reason, since the earliest days of XFS, a '/' character
in an extended attribute name has been treated as corruption by
xfs_repair.  This despite nothing in other userspace tools or the
kernel having this restriction.

My best guess is that this was an unintentional leftover from
common code between dirs & attrs in the "da" code, and there has
never been a good reason for it.

Since userspace and kernelspace allow such a name to be set,
listed, and read, it seems wrong to flag it as corruption.
So, make this test conditional on whether we're validating a name
in a dir, as opposed to the name of an attr.
